Rhea-AI Filing Summary
XCF Global, Inc. filed a current report to formally add risk disclosures from its subsidiary, XCF Global Capital Inc., into its own public disclosures. The 8-K explains that XCF Global Capital’s Quarterly Report on Form 10-Q for the quarter ended March 31, 2025 contains risk factors that also apply to the parent company.
Using incorporation by reference, XCF Global, Inc. makes those same risk factors part of its own disclosure record. The company notes that these risks should be considered by investors when evaluating an investment in its Class A common stock traded on The Nasdaq Stock Market under the symbol SAFX.

FAQ
What did XCF Global, Inc. (SAFX) disclose in this 8-K?
The company reported that it is incorporating by reference the risk factors discussed in Part II – Item 1A of XCF Global Capital Inc.’s Form 10-Q for the quarter ended March 31, 2025, making them part of its own risk disclosures.
Which subsidiary’s risk factors now apply to XCF Global, Inc. (SAFX)?
The risk factors come from XCF Global Capital Inc., a subsidiary of XCF Global, Inc., and are taken from that subsidiary’s Form 10-Q for the quarter ended March 31, 2025.
How are the risk factors from XCF Global Capital being used by XCF Global, Inc.?
Pursuant to Rule 12b-23 under the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, XCF Global, Inc. is incorporating by reference the subsidiary’s Form 10-Q risk factors into its own disclosure.
Where can investors find the risk factors referenced by XCF Global, Inc. (SAFX)?
The risk factors are disclosed in “Part II – Item 1A. Risk Factors” of XCF Global Capital Inc.’s Form 10-Q for the quarter ended March 31, 2025 and are available on the SEC’s website via the provided Risk Factors hyperlink.
Why are these risk factors important for SAFX investors?
The company states that the risk factors included in XCF Global Capital Inc.’s Form 10-Q are also risk factors of XCF Global, Inc., and investors should consider them when evaluating an investment in the company’s securities.
Who signed the 8-K for XCF Global, Inc. (SAFX)?
The report was signed on behalf of XCF Global, Inc. by Simon Oxley, who is identified as the Chief Financial Officer.
